Is 433 a Prime Number?

Yes

433 is prime: for 433, testing every prime up to √433 ≈ 20.8 (namely 2, 3, 5, 7, 11, 13, 17, 19) finds no divisor. 433 sits between primes 431 and 439, 2 below and 6 above. 433 shares no factor with 2-12; 433's divisors start beyond that range. 433 is odd, digit sum 10 for 433, digital root 1 for 433. 433 has 4 primes within 10 of 433.
